你查询的IP:[119.80.59.111]  地理位置:中国–北京–北京

最新查询222.32.3.187 221.200.72.165 120.128.193.153 123.8.199.175 124.250.3.72 125.98.137.2 122.4.165.17 124.240.117.7 58.14.46.114 119.80.59.111 121.48.79.10 202.95.192.242 219.82.147.71 58.14.26.215 118.144.195.2 118.124.140.213 118.24.45.228 221.12.128.167 202.131.48.140 60.235.177.150 60.232.208.79 119.58.227.83 203.191.64.152 116.192.168.58 220.242.147.175 210.5.144.198 202.136.48.158 210.78.132.45 114.68.228.112 121.59.246.222 203.156.192.131